CastrolEDGE Euro 0W-30 A3/B4 is a premium full synthetic motor oil engineered to deliver 42% better protection against deposits, wear, and oxidation compared to conventional oils. It meets stringent OEM standards including BMW Longlife 01, Mercedes Benz 229.5, and Volkswagen 505.00, ensuring superior engine performance and longevity. Available in a convenient 6-quart pack, it’s designed for professional-grade engine care and optimized cold start viscosity.

D**L
The best for BMW's from recent years
I have two BMW's, a 2015 328i (75,000 miles) and a 2018 740e PHEV (90,000 miles), both with the 2.0 liter turbo. Sticker under the hood for both recommends "0w30". When I took them to the BMW dealer, I would be given the latest BMW 0w20 formulation, and I would have to add oil between changes. Sometimes within 3-4000 miles with the 2015, and usually near time for the next change on the 2018. Using this Castrol and doing it myself with a quality Mann filter, both cars go the full interval (8000 mi for the 2015, 10000 miles for the 2018) without needing to add oil. The 2015 stays halfway between "add" and "full", and the 2018 stays snug against "full" for the entire interval. The cars seem to like it. Mostly interstate usage for both.

C**L
Castrol states you will get old stock until old stock is depleted
You will get old stock (pink label) until the supplier depletes the old stock. These do not meet any BMW specifications, currently. After emailing bp(Castrol) the new formula that meet BMW specs just began production on April, 2023. If any suppliers read this, I recommend contacting bp and see if they can exchange the old stock for new stock. The current product number is the new part number but it’s old stock. I cannot ding the vendor on this. Vendor did their part quickly and accurately. FYI, old stock does not meet BMW approvals per bp.
